How Do I Make It?
All you need to do is soak your cashews in hot water for at least 20 minutes, add everything to the blender and blend on high till smooth! For seasonings get creative and make it more or less spicey. We used:
- Salt
- Ground black pepper
- Smoked paprika
- Taco seasoning
- Rosemary

Kid Tested, Mother Approved Cheese Sauce-Vegan Cheese Alternative
Equipment
- 1 Blender
Ingredients
- 2 cups canned butternut squash
- 2 tsp apple cider vinegar
- 1/2 cup soaked cashews Soak the cashews in hot water for 20 minutes to soften them.
- 1/2 cup nutritional yeast
- 1/2 cup almond milk
- 1/2 cup warm water
- 1 tsp salt
- 1 tsp ground black pepper
- 1 whole garlic clove
- 1/2 onion chopped
- 1 tsp smoked paprika
- 1.5 tsp taco seasoning
- A pinch of rosemary
Instructions
- Soak your cashews in hot water for 20 minutes to let them soften. You can omit this step if you have a powerful enough blender.
- Add all the ingredients to the blender and blend on high for one minute or until smooth.
- Serve over noodles, as a veggie dip, salad dressing, hot dish or on burgers. Enjoy!
